windows nginx php setting title

윈도우 NGINX PHP 연동 및 서비스 등록 방법

이전 포스트에서 윈도우에 NGINX를 설치하고 서비스에 등록하는 방법까지 알아봤는데요. NGINX를 개발 환경 또는 웹서버 환경으로 만들기 위해서 PHP를 설치해야 하는 경우 FastCGI 방식으로 연동해야 합니다. 리눅스에 NGINX와 PHP를 설치하는 방법과 같지만 윈도우 같은 경우 socket 방식으로는 연결이 불가능 하기 때문에 PHP-FPM에 프로토콜을 할당하는

letsencrypt title

Let’s Encrypt SSL 인증서 발급 오류 DNS 문제(NXDOMAIN) 해결 방법

Let’s Encrypt를 이용해 무료 SSL 인증서를 발급 받아 사용하기 위해서 시스템을 세팅한 다음 발급을 시도하면 아래와 같이 DNS 오류로 발급이 되지 않는 경우가 있습니다. 위 오류는 domain.tld 와 www.domain.tld 도메인에 대한 인증서를 발급받는 과정에서 www.domain.tld 도메인에 대한 DNS의 응답이 없다는 메시지를 보이고 있는데요. 위와

vultr logo title

VULTR VPS 가이드 – IP 추가 방법

VULTR VPS를 사용하는 대부분의 이유는 웹서버를 운영하기 위함입니다. 아파치나 NGINX등 모든 웹서버 데몬은 가상호스트(Virtual Host) 기능을 지원해 하나의 IP에서 여러 도메인을 연결해 운영할 수 있는데요. 기존에 80포트를 기본으로 사용하는 http 프로토콜은 가상호스트로 운영해도 전혀 문제가 없지만 인증서를 통해 보안 연결을 지원하는 https 프토로콜을 사용하는

mysql title 0001

MySQL InnoDB 로그 파일 innodb_log_file_size 크기 변경 방법

MySQL 또는 MariaDB를 설치한 다음 InnoDB를 데이터베이스로 사용하다 성능 튜닝을 위해 버퍼풀 사이즈를 늘려야 하는 경우 innodb_buffer_pool_size 값을 변경해야 합니다. InnoDB: Error: log file ./ib_logfile0 is of different size 0 67,108,864 bytes InnoDB: than specified in the .cnf file 0 268435456 bytes! innodb_buffer_pool_size를

nginx title

NGINX HTTP Basic Authentication 모듈 디렉토리 인증 암호 설정 방법

NGINX로 웹서비스를 구동할때 특정 디렉토리 하위 페이지를 HTTP 인증 레벨에서 로그인 설정을 한 다음 권한이 있는 사용자에게만 접근을 허용할 수 있습니다. 이 방식은 보안을 필요로 하는 페이지나 워드프레스 같은 CMS의 로그인 환경을 이중으로 보호하는데 사용할 수 있습니다. NGINX HTTP Basic Authentication 설정 NGINX에서

nginx title

NGINX 디렉토리 리스팅 설정으로 파일 공유하기

NGINX는 아파치나 lighthttpd와 마찬가지로 가상 호스트 설정 항목인 server{ } 블럭에서 root로 설정한 디렉토리 내의 파일을 리스팅(Listing)해 파일을 다운로드 할 수 있는 디렉토리 리스팅 기능을 제공하고 있습니다. 디렉토리 리스팅 기능은 CentOS 리눅스 배포판 아카이브 페이지 같은 단순히 파일을 제공하는 용도일때 별도의 HTML 파일 없이

kt logo

KT 기가와이파이 공유기 허브 모드 설정 방법

KT 기가 홈허브를 사용하면서 성능이나 편의성 때문에 아이피타임이나 아수스등의 다른 공유기를 혼용해서 사용하는 경우, 내부 네트워크를 구성할때 내부 IP를 자동으로 할당하는 기능인 DHCP 서버 기능이 두 공유기에 활성화 되어 있는 경우 사설 내트워크가 이중으로 구성되어 네트워크를 이용한 파일 공유나 포트포워딩이 약간 복잡헤집니다. 이러한

kt logo

KT 기가와이파이 공유기 내부 IP 고정하는 방법

KT 기가와이파이홈 공유기를 사용하면서 웹서버나 NAS등의 네트워크 장비를 사용하기 위해서 외부 접속을 위해 포트포워딩 설정을 해야 합니다. 이때 포트포워딩을 설정한 PC의 내부 IP가 변하게 되면 설정을 다시 해야 하기 때문에 포트포워딩과 동시에 DHCP 서버에서 맥어드레스(Mac Address)를 기반으로 해당 장치나 공유기가 재부팅시 내부 IP가

kt logo

KT 기가와이파이 공유기 포트포워딩 설정 방법

웹서버나 VPN, 메일 서버등을 공유기 환경에서 운영하기 위해서는 운영체제의 방화벽 설정과 동시에 공유기의 포트포워딩을 설정해서 서버에서 사용하는 포트를 개방해 외부 접속을 가능하게 하는 설정을 해야 합니다. KT 기가 와이파이 공유기 또한 기본적인 포트포워딩 기능을 제공하며 다음과 같이 설정할 수 있습니다. 참고 : KT

kt home giga home hub

KT 기가와이파이 공유기 와이파이 비밀번호 및 채널 설정 방법

KT 기가 홈허브 와이파이 기본 접속 KT 기가홈허브 공유기를 설치한 다음 스마트폰 또는 노트북을 인터넷에 연결하기 위해 와이파이에 접속하게 됩니다. 처음 기가와이파이에 접속하는 경우 공유기 장비 뒷면을 보게 되면, 공장기본값으로 설정되어 있는 SSID와 비밀번호 정보를 확인할 수 있습니다. 모바일 장비의 와이파이 네트워크 리스트에서